Montenegro is a small country, but the place has "old bones" and is one of the oldest areas known to early civilizations. Between many wars, Montenegro was hit by natural disasters. As in neighboring Greece, earthquakes periodically destroyed many objects of historical importance.
Most of the land in Montenegro is made up of karst formations, but it is also rich in white marble, especially near the site of ancient Dokleja.
Mirko Komnenić donated his home as an endowment to the city of Herceg Novi. In his will, he wanted this building to be used as a city museum. This museum preserves historical, archaeological, ethnological and icon collections.
